PROPERTY OVERVIEW

405 Colorado provides a seamless transition from Austin's vibrant downtown street life outside to an inspiring retail/restaurant space and a creative work environment inside. 405 Colorado's sculptural design features glass-enclosed office levels atop a warm earth-toned masonry base of parking. The tower presents a dynamic image from every direction. Yet, its soul is in the two levels of outdoor spaces, the street-level entry, and the Sky Lounge, where the tower opens itself to Austin's exciting and active urban lifestyle. The Sky Lounge seamlessly unfolds inviting living room environments mixed with functional workspaces and a transitional café. Outdoor terraces, semi-permeable lounge spaces, a concierge, and a fitness and conference center greet those working in or visiting the office tower. Accessibility and parking are uncommon features for downtown buildings in Austin. 405 Colorado boasts an above-market parking ratio of 2.6/1,000-SF, making it one of the easiest places to park in Austin's thriving entertainment and work districts. Beneath 405 Colorado's signature profile, generous sidewalks shape an inviting and active pedestrian zone. Natural elements, including wood and masonry, and features such as public art, ample seating areas, and shade trees welcome street life into the building. The neighboring warehouse district's character inspired a more modern approach to materiality, which reflects the new urban purposes of commercial, residential, and retail.

ENERGY STAR® Energy Star is a program run by the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) and U.S. Department of Energy (DOE) that promotes energy efficiency and provides simple, credible, and unbiased information that consumers and businesses rely on to make well-informed decisions. Thousands of industrial, commercial, utility, state, and local organizations partner with the EPA to deliver cost-saving energy efficiency solutions that protect the climate while improving air quality and protecting public health. The Energy Star score compares a building’s energy performance to similar buildings nationwide and accounts for differences in operating conditions, regional weather data, and other important considerations. Certification is given on an annual basis, so a building must maintain its high performance to be certified year to year. To be eligible for Energy Star certification, a building must earn a score of 75 or higher on EPA’s 1 – 100 scale, indicating that it performs better than at least 75 percent of similar buildings nationwide. This 1 – 100 Energy Star score is based on the actual, measured energy use of a building and is calculated within EPA’s Energy Star Portfolio Manager tool.
